Imagine that the Time Machine is sponsoring a contest to see who can create the best museum display of the art of prehistoric times. You have one museum room and can show 10 pieces.
1.Enter the contest by writing an essay on what 10 pieces you
would display and why.
2. Create your own painting in the style of prehistoric people.
(Only use 8.5 x 11 plain white paper).
3. On the bottom of your essay write the URL (web address) of two sites
that you visited.
4. On the bottom of your painting write a short one or two sentences
explaining what you think cave drawings have in common.
Be sure to use Times Roman typestyle - size 12 - double spaced.
Use the planning sheet at the end of this webquest. (The planning sheet will be passed out in class).
